• bmeurer's avatar
    [turbofan] Fix life time and use of the Typer. · a4f06027
    bmeurer authored
    Currently the Typer is installed on the Graph, no matter if we actually
    use the types or not (read: even in the generic pipeline). Also the
    Typer tries hard to eagerly type nodes during graph building, which
    takes time, just to remove those types later again, and retype
    everything from scratch. Plus this is inconsistent, since it only
    applies to the outermost graph, not the inlined graphs (which are
    eagerly typed once the nodes are copied). So in summary, what's
    currently implemented is neither useful nor well defined, so for now we
    stick to the full typing approach until a proper design for eager typing
    is available that will actually benefit us.
    
    R=rossberg@chromium.org,mstarzinger@chromium.org,jarin@chromium.org
    
    Review URL: https://codereview.chromium.org/1192553002
    
    Cr-Commit-Position: refs/heads/master@{#29086}
    a4f06027
pipeline.cc 44.4 KB